Pokegama Dam, Mn vs Portalegre Climate & Distance Between

Portugal flag
  • The distance between Pokegama Dam, Mn, Usa and Portalegre, Portugal is approximately 6,712 km or 4,171 mi.
  • To reach Pokegama Dam, Mn in this distance one would set out from Portalegre bearing 308.4°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Pokegama Dam, Mn bearing 242.7° or WSW .
  • Pokegama Dam, Mn has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b) whereas Portalegre has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
  • Pokegama Dam, Mn is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Portalegre is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ome.
  • The average temperature is 10.3 °C (18.5°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 19.5 °C (35.1°F) more in Pokegama Dam, Mn.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ly oce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 186.1 mm (7.3 in) less which is equivalent to 186.1 l/m² (4.57 US gal/ft²) or 1,861,000 l/ha (198,953 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 7.7° lower in Pokegama Dam, Mn than in Portalegre.
